  • 27 2 THB GARRISON RUMOUR. Mr. Brodrick, the Inder Secretary of State for War, denies that the Highland Light Infantry and the Yorkshire Regiment arc going to Wei-hai-wei.

  • 26 2 The water supply to Butterworth in Province Wellesley was turned on, last Friday. The pipes extend from Bukit Mertajam to Bmterwortb, .i distance of 7} miles.
